About the company
Pulse Oil Corp. engages in the exploration and production of oil and gas in Canada. It produces crude oil and natural gas. The company was formerly known as Wolfpack Capital Corp. and changed its name to Pulse Oil Corp. in December 2016. Pulse Oil Corp. was incorporated in 2012 and is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.

How we calculate Fair Value
Each company is valued through a stack of independent intrinsic-value models (DCF variants, residual-income, multiples and more), blended into one family-balanced consensus and weighted by how much trustworthy data backs it. A separate quality layer scores the fundamentals. Every input is real reported data — nothing guessed.
